ARMOUR Capitalization, Dividend Policy, Transparency and Manager • Portfolio and liability details are updated monthly at www.armourreit.com. • Premium amortization is expensed monthly as it occurs. No yield smoothing. • Hedge positions are marked-to-market daily (GAAP/Tax differences). • Non-Executive Board Chairman and separate Lead Independent Director. Transparency and Governance 3 ARMOUR REIT Manager and Fee Structure • ARMOUR REIT is externally managed by ARMOUR Residential Management LLC. • Accretive fee structure: effective fee percentage declines as equity increases. • Gross equity raised up to $1.0 billion, 1.5% (per annum) of gross equity raised. • Gross equity raised in excess of $1.0 billion, 0.75% (per annum) of gross equity raised. Common Stock Dividend Policy and Taxable REIT Income Market Capitalization • 357,284,921 shares of common stock outstanding (NYSE: “ARR”). • 2,180,572 shares of Series A Preferred Stock outstanding (NYSE: “ARR PrA”). • 5,650,000 shares of Series B Preferred Stock outstanding (NYSE: “ARR PrB”). • Market capitalization of $1.3 billion of common and $188.7 million of preferred. • ARMOUR pays common stock dividends monthly. • Dividends are announced based on estimates of future taxable REIT income. Information as of 12/17/2014.


 
ARMOUR Balance Sheet Targets ARMOUR invests in Agency mortgage securities. Net balance sheet weighted average duration target of 1.5 or less. • 3.87 gross asset duration. • -4.14 hedge duration. • -0.27 net balance sheet duration. Hedge a minimum of 40% of assets and funding rate risk. • $13.0 billion in hedges (swaps and futures). • 86.1% of assets hedged. • 93.6% of repurchase agreements hedged. Hold 40% of unlevered equity in cash between prepayment periods. • $974.9 million in total liquidity. • $319.8 million in true cash. • $470.9 million in unlevered securities. • $184.2 million in short term Agency P&I. Long term debt to equity target of 8x - 9x. • $13.9 billion in net REPO borrowings. • 7.6 x Q3 2014 shareholders’ equity. 4 Assets Duration Hedging Liquidity Leverage Information as of 12/17/2014.


 
ARMOUR Portfolio Strategy and Investment Methodology 5  Diversify Broadly • Diversification limits idiosyncratic pool risk. • Over 1300 cusips.  Highly Liquid Assets • Purchase those Agency securities that are highly liquid (easily traded and priced). • ARMOUR purchases “pass-through” securities. • No collateralized mortgage obligations (“CMOs”).  Diversified Sources • Source assets through a mix of direct purchases from: • Originators. • Dealer inventories. • Institutional investors.  Loan Analysis – Inelasticity vs. Elasticity • Credit work on non-credit assets. • Original and current loan balance. • Year of origination. • Originating company, third-party originators. • Loan seasoning. • Principal amortization schedule. • Original loan-to-value ratio. • Geography. • 62% of our 15yr MBS are between 85K – 175K loan balances.  Pool Analysis • NO TBA pools – Only specified pools. • Prepayment history. • Prepayment expectations. • Premium over par. • “Hedgability.” • Liquidity. Management has a focused and disciplined approach to evaluating assets for inclusion in the ARMOUR portfolio. ARMOUR employs a strong bias toward a ‘buy and hold’ strategy rather than a ‘trading’ strategy. ARMOUR will strategically sell assets when it believes market conditions warrant. ARMOUR Portfolio Constant Prepayment Rates (“CPR”) 8 ARMOUR expenses premium amortization monthly as it occurs. Constant Prepayment Rate (“CPR”) is the annualized equivalent of single monthly mortality (“SMM”). CPR attempts to predict the percentage of principal that will prepay over the next twelve months based on historical principal pay downs. CPR is reported on the 4th business day of the month for the previous month's prepayment activity.
